What Is a Dental Implant?
A dental implant is a small titanium post that acts as an artificial tooth root. It is placed into the jawbone through a minor surgical procedure. As the implant heals, it naturally bonds with the surrounding bone through a process called osseointegration.
Once healing is complete, a custom-made crown is attached to the implant. The final restoration looks, feels, and functions like a natural tooth, allowing patients to eat, speak, and smile comfortably.

Understanding the Dental Implant Procedure
Dental implant treatment usually takes place over several stages.
Initial Consultation
The process begins with a detailed oral examination. Digital X-rays or CBCT scans help evaluate the jawbone and determine the ideal location for implant placement.
Implant Placement
The titanium implant is carefully placed into the jawbone under local anesthesia. The procedure is generally comfortable, and most patients experience only mild discomfort afterward.
Healing Period
Over the next three to six months, the implant naturally integrates with the jawbone. This healing period creates a stable foundation for the replacement tooth.
Crown Placement
After healing, a custom-designed dental crown is securely attached to the implant, restoring both appearance and function.

Types of Dental Implant Treatments
Dental implants can replace different numbers of missing teeth depending on individual needs.
Single Tooth Implant
One implant supports one crown without affecting neighboring teeth.
Multiple Teeth Implants
Several implants support bridges when multiple teeth are missing.
Full Mouth Dental Implants
Patients with complete tooth loss may receive implant-supported full-arch restorations.
The treatment plan depends on the number of missing teeth, jawbone condition, and overall oral health.
Importance of Healthy Jawbone
Healthy jawbone provides the necessary support for dental implants. When a tooth remains missing for a long time, the surrounding bone gradually shrinks because it no longer receives stimulation.
If bone loss has occurred, bone grafting may be recommended before implant placement.
Modern implant techniques have made successful treatment possible for many patients with reduced bone density.

Is Dental Implant Surgery Painful?
Many people worry about discomfort before treatment.
Fortunately, dental implant surgery is performed under local anesthesia, making the procedure comfortable for most patients.
Some mild swelling or soreness after surgery is normal and usually improves within a few days with proper care.

Common Myths About Dental Implants
Myth 1: Implant Surgery Is Very Painful.
Reality: Local anesthesia keeps the procedure comfortable, and recovery is generally mild.
Myth 2: Dental Implants Look Artificial.
Reality: Modern implant crowns are designed to match natural teeth.
Myth 3: Older Adults Cannot Receive Implants.
Reality: Overall health and bone quality are more important than age.
Myth 4: Dental Implants Require Complicated Maintenance.
Reality: Routine brushing, flossing, and dental check-ups are usually enough.
Myth 5: Dental Implants Fail Easily.
Reality: With proper planning and good oral hygiene, implants have an excellent success rate.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. How Long Do Dental Implants Last?
With proper care, dental implants can last 15–25 years or even longer.
2. Is Everyone Eligible for Dental Implants?
Most healthy adults with healthy gums and sufficient jawbone are suitable candidates after evaluation by a Dental Implant Specialist.
3. How Long Does Implant Treatment Take?
Complete treatment usually takes several months because healing is necessary before the final crown is placed.
4. Are Dental Implants Better Than Dentures?
Dental implants provide greater stability, preserve jawbone health, and feel more like natural teeth compared to removable dentures.
5. How Should I Care for Dental Implants?
Brush twice daily, floss regularly, maintain routine dental visits, and follow your dentist's instructions to ensure long-lasting implant health.
